Publisher Description: The digital copies of this paper are available for free at First Fruit's website. place.asburyseminary.edu/firstfruits The United States is in critical need of massive reform. The same could be said of many other nations, but my focus here is the U.S. From one angle, reform is always needed, and typically reform surges run in generational cycles. But today is especially critical. For a host of reasons-among them the increasing complexity of society and of international relations-the spectrum of critical issues that must be addressed immediately is huge, unprecedented. They range from matters of physical infrastructure to large-scale issues of the mind, heart, and spirit. |
